197 SIMON STARLIN (brother of the above), b. in East Haddam,<br />

Conn., Sept. 21, 1779; m. Elizabeth Gibbs. Lived in Wash-<br />

ington Co., Ohio.<br />

His wife may have been that Elizabeth Starlin whose estate<br />

was administered at Marietta about 1852.<br />

Child (undoubtedly there were others) :<br />

455 t Deborah Starling, b. Jan. 10, 1796; m. John T. Deming.<br />

212 IRENE STERLING (Samuel, Joseph, Daniel, William), b.<br />

at <strong>Sterling</strong> City, Lyme, Conn., Oct. 17, 1758 ; m. May 29, 1775,<br />

Eleazer Mather, b. in Lyme, June 22, 1753, sixth son of Dr.<br />

Eleazer and Annie (Watrous) Mather 1 of Lyme.<br />

Four of Eleazer, Jr.'s brothers were physicians, three in Con-<br />

necticut and one in New York. Eleazer Mather practiced his pro-<br />

fession in Lyme. Irene d. about 1818. Eleazer d. in 1837.<br />

1 Mather Ancestry<br />

<strong>The</strong> Rev. Richard Mather of Lowton, Winwick Parish, Lancashire, Eng., the<br />

distinguished minister, b. in Lowton in 1596 ; d. in Dorchester, Mass., Apr. 22, 1669<br />

m. 1st, Sept. 29, 1624, Catharine, dau. of Edmund Holt of Bury, who d. in 1655 ; m.<br />

2d, Aug. 26, 1656, Sarah Story, wid. of Rev. John Cotton, dau. of Richard Hankridge<br />

of Boston, Eng. She m. 1st, William Story; d. May 27, 1676. <strong>The</strong> Rev. Richard<br />

Mather was the son of Thomas Mather of Lowton, grandson of John Mather of Lowton.<br />

Richard's son, Timothy Mather, b. in Liverpool, Eng., in 1628 ; m. 1st, Catharine,<br />

dau. of Gen. Humphrey Atherton; m. 2d, Elizabeth, dau. of Amiel Weeks, Mar. 20,<br />

1678-79. He was a farmer at Dorchester; d. Jan. 14, 1684. His son Richard, b. in<br />

Dorchester, Dec. 22, 1653; m. July 1, 1680, Catharine Wise of Dorchester. He<br />

removed to Lyme, Conn., where he was a farmer and where he d. Aug. 17, 1688, on<br />

the 53d anniversary of the landing of the family in America. His second son, Lieut.<br />

Joseph Mather, of Lyme, was b. June 29, 1686 ; m. Phebe , and d. Sept. 30,<br />

1749. <strong>The</strong>ir son, Elezer Mather, M.D., of Lyme, b. there Nov. 17, 1716; m. Annie<br />

Watrous, Nov. 15, 1741. He was a graduate of Yale in 1737, an eminent physician<br />

and a large landholder on the east side of the Connecticut river. He d. Nov. 21, 1798.<br />

His son Elezer, b. June 22, 1753 ; m. Irene <strong>Sterling</strong>. Richard, 1st, of Lyme, also had<br />

Capt. Timothy Mather of Lyme, b. Mar. 20, 1681 ; m. Sarah Noyes and d. July 25,<br />

1755. <strong>The</strong>ir dau. Catharine, b. Jan. 11, 1717, m. Elisha Marvin and d. Dec. 4, 1799.<br />

(See No. 252.)
